In Wachapreague, there are many homes that are built with crawl space areas and not basements. As long as there have been crawl spaces, these were built with open vents to the outside where were intended to help fresh air flow through the area and keep it dry. Unfortunately, this is rarely what happens. Having open vents allows water to get in when it rains or snows and then it never leaves which results in the humidity level staying too high which can facilitate the growth of mildew. Up to 50% of the air in your home enters through the crawl space so ensuring this area is closed off from the weather and keeping the humidity levels low can increase the overall air quality in your home.

Our team has been dealing with crawl spaces since we opened our doors and we know the proper way to close them off and control high humidity. This is done using a process called encapsulation which is the installation of a thick liner or vapor barrier, sometimes accompanied by insulation products, which are strong plastic and vinyl sheets as well as vent covers and a heavy duty door that can seal the area totally and stop any excess moisture from entering. Encapsulation will also stop bugs and animals from getting in your crawl space which will keep any equipment there safe and allow you to use it for storage. The foundation of your home is quite possibly one of, if not the, most important areas of the home. It not only holds the structure itself but it also is the basement walls. If you've got foundation problems, normally they will present themselves as diagonal cracks in the brickwork, long cracks that run along the foundation or across basement walls. Sometimes, you will see that the doors and windows will get stuck or even cracks at the corners of them. You may not think these problems seem serious at first, each of them are indicators of a sinking or settling foundation and they should be evaluated by an expert for particular problems to determine if a repair needs to be performed.

Thankfully, many foundation problems are caused by similar things and our experts are very good at noticing these problems. We can offer a repair product designed for your specific issue to permanently repair and stabilize the foundation or walls. If the problem is a settling foundation, we can implement a series of foundation piers to stabilize the foundation. We will install either push piers or helical piers, depending on where and how bad the sinking is. Both types of piers are very strong and can stabilize your foundation.
